Mixed oil price adjustments set this week

Metro Manila (CNN Philippines, July 10) – Mixed oil price adjustments will take effect on Tuesday, fuel companies announced.

In separate advisories on Monday, Seaoil, Petro Gazz, Jetti, PTT,  Caltex, Phoenix and Cleanfuel said gasoline will be cheaper by 20 centavos per liter while diesel will go up by 75 centavos per liter.

Seaoil also said the price of kerosene will increase by 50 centavos per liter.

According to the Department of Energy, pump price adjustments have resulted in a year-to-date net decrease of ₱3.70 per liter for diesel and ₱6 per liter for kerosene, while a net increase of ₱5.85 per liter for gasoline.
